Catechism Session update

We refer to the Ministry of Education’s press release dated 21 April 2020 concerning the bringing forth of the Mid-Year Holidays to 5 May to 1 June 2020 (click here for easy reference). Office for Catechesis (OFC) recommends that the current form of catechesis for children and youths (in the respective levels) to continue in May and will break in June. We will follow the same at our parish.

This will continue till we get further instructions from our Bishop. Meanwhile, the respective Catechist by levels would continue to collaborate with the parents and the young people on the e-Catechising. We do hope to get the parent’s continuous support (who are the primary catechist) on this new way of catechising during this time of crisis and at the same to bond with the respective catechist as well.
